On Wednesday 1/10.2025 both YKI and KS visited the library in Kaunianen to learn about the Finnish libraries and the services they provide.
YKI (National Certificates of Language Proficiency) and KS (as a Christian in Finland) went on a trip to the library in Kauniainen, where we learned about the different services provided by HELMET (Helsinki Metropolitan Area Libraries) through their libraries located in Helsinki, Espoo, Vantaa and Kauniainen.

Despite of the relatively small rooms of the temporary library, there are a lot of books in different languages.

The students were told about the advantages of owning a library card and how to use it. The students were also introduced to the HELMET website (https://helmet.finna.fi/) where they were taught how to navigate it and potentially borrow books through it using the booking queue and search functions. The website also includes information about different events held at the different libraries as well as information about the books locations and the libraries themselves.
